This broccoli and cheese quiche is a simple, satisfying dish with a flaky crust, tender broccoli, and a rich, creamy egg filling. Packed with savory flavor and easy to customize, it’s perfect for brunch, lunch, or a make-ahead meal the whole family will love.
1premade 9 inch deep dish frozen pie crust, thawed
1teaspoon olive oil
1 ½cupschopped fresh broccoli
¼cupfinely chopped onion
4eggs, beaten
1cup table cream 18% fator half and half cream
2cupsshredded sharp cheddar cheese
1teaspoonDijon or yellow mustard
¼teaspoonsalt
Instructions
Preheat oven to 375 ℉
In a frying pan, sauté broccoli and onion in a teaspoon of olive oil for 3 to 4 minutes, until broccoli begins to soften and onions are slightly browned. Transfer to unbaked pie crust and arrange in an even layer. Place pie shell onto a baking sheet.
In a large mixing bowl whisk together eggs, cream, mustard, salt and 1 ½ cups of cheddar cheese. Pour over broccoli to just below top edge of pie crust. Sprinkle with remaining ½ cup of shredded cheese. Bake for 40-50 minutes, until crust is golden and filling is set (internal temperature must be between 165 ℉ and 180 ℉). It may be puffed up in the middle, but will settle a few minutes after coming out of the oven.
Remove from oven and allow to cool.
Notes
If making a day ahead, allow quiche to cool before covering with foil and placing in the refrigerator until ready to serve.Reheat in 350 degree oven for 15-20 minutes, until heated through.
